Informatization has affected all spheres of the national life, including medicine. One of the areas of medicine informatization is the introduction of information systems. Elasticsearch (ES) is an search engine. It is used to store and search data in information systems. We analyzed 34 scientific articles on the use cases of ES in medicine, published in 2022-2024. Articles was filtered by type, description of use of ES, the English language, and free access. Our findings are following. ES is used primarily for searching and logging. In 41% of articles ES is used as a database management system (DBMS) that stores only part of the data, in 34% – as a primary DBMS, in 25% – as a secondary DBMS. On average, researchers store almost 2 million documents in a ES index. Redis, Apache Nifi, CogStack, Apache Kafka, Neo4j, PostgreSQL, Python are most often used with ES. We have collected some technical details of using ES (analyzers, data types, query types). ES is used with medical databases and tools such as UMLS, MedCAT, MeSH, SNOMED-CT.
